5 out of 5 star reviewsThe Proposal (Perfect Match Series) by Lily Zante is, for me, a true romance story. It is about the meeting, the awkwardness, the awareness, the doubts, and the hopes of two people who quickly start to fall in love. Their romance involves the heat of passion which is put on hold, a decision that I felt was realistic considering the newness of the relationship. I appreciated the characters having room within the story to fully engage in all their relationships.I had to put the book aside when half read. I soon realized that I was wondering what each character would do next.I would recommend The Proposal by Lily Zante to those looking for an entertaining weekend read with memorable characters. CJAmazon reviewerNadine Stefano is a high flying career woman. She has no time for relationships and having been recently promoted at work, she wants to make a good impression with her boss. At her sister's bachelorette party Nadine meets Ethan who is one of the performers. She finds herself strangely drawn to him, despite her initial reservations.A few weeks later, the company Nadine works for are holding their annual convention at a luxury hotel away from home.
